Global Electric Toothbrush Market Outlook

The market, for Electric toothbrush was estimated at $4.3 billion in 2024; and it is anticipated to increase to $6.1 billion by 2030 with projections indicating a growth to around $8.1 billion by 2035. This expansion represents a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.8% over the forecast period. The importance of the Electric Toothbrush industry cannot be underestimated given its rise in the health and personal care sector. The markets consistent expansion is driven by factors such as the increase in awareness about oral health the ease provided by electric toothbrushes compared to manual ones and advancements in technology like built in timers, for consistent brushing practices. The devices consistent effectiveness in cleaning ensures its importance, in preventing dental issues and maintaining good oral hygiene standards.


An Electric Toothbrush is a dental device that aims to promote better oral hygiene by incorporating innovative features like automatic bristle movements that work faster than traditional toothbrushes do manually operated by users at higher speeds. These advanced brushes are equipped with functions including pressure sensors and multiple brushing modes along with intelligent timers to make brushing more efficient and enjoyable for users of all ages across different settings such, as households and dental clinics.

Growth Opportunities in North America and Europe

Europe Outlook

Western Europe has seen a surge in the popularity of toothbrushes due to the growing number of older people who need better oral care solutions for their dental health needs. The preference for quality oral hygiene products is clear as top brands like Braun and Colgate are at the forefront with their creative features and functions. Also contributing to this trend are government efforts to promote health and an increase, in dental clinics advocating the advantages of using electric toothbrushes for maintaining good oral hygiene.

North America Outlook

In North America's market for toothbrushes is experiencing growth thanks to a growing focus by consumers on oral health awareness and the ease of use that electric toothbrushes provide due to lifestyle changes and increased disposable income levels People are increasingly opting for electric toothbrushes for their oral care needs due to companies like Philips Sonicare and Oral B offering innovative products to meet changing consumer preferences Competition, among these market players is fierce as they strive to stay ahead with advanced technology solutions Thriving e commerce platforms also play a role by boosting sales of electric toothbrushes overall.

Impact of Industry Transitions on the Electric Toothbrush Market

As a core segment of the Consumer Technology industry, the Electric Toothbrush market develops in line with broader industry shifts. Over recent years, transitions such as Transition to Smart Dental Hygiene and Shift towards Sustainability have redefined priorities across the Consumer Technology sector, influencing how the Electric Toothbrush market evolves in terms of demand, applications and competitive dynamics. These transitions highlight the structural changes shaping long-term growth opportunities.

1

Transition to Smart Dental Hygiene:

The electric toothbrush has completely changed the way we take care of our teeth compared to brushing methods alone. Nowadays these products come with features like Bluetooth connection and AI designed to enhance how effectively they clean your teeth and monitor your oral health. This shift has resulted in interactive brushing experiences and immediate insights into how we brush our teeth as well, as tailored guidance. This transformation not only impacts the electric toothbrush sector but also revolutionizes dental care overall. Electric toothbrushes with features offer better plaque removal and gum care while also providing whitening benefits. They are becoming increasingly popular, among both professionals and consumers. This trend is contributing to the expansion of the electric toothbrush market.

2

Shift towards Sustainability:

The electric toothbrush sector has experienced a move towards sustainability due to growing environmental worries observed by manufacturers who are now adopting eco friendly design principles by opting for recyclable materials and waste reduction strategies, in their products development processes. Moreover the idea of brush heads is becoming increasingly popular as it decreases the necessity for consumers to dispose of the entire device and hence lessens the amount of waste ending up in landfills.

Market Dynamics and Supply Chain

Driver: The Boom in Oral Healthcare Awareness, and E-commerce Growth Fuelling Demand

The growing emphasis on cleanliness and dental well being has also played a crucial role in driving the electric toothbrush industry forward. Individual interest in health practices that prioritize oral hygiene has also surged. The toothbrushs cutting edge features and enhanced cleaning advantages seamlessly fit into this emerging trend resultin in remarkable growth, for this product category.
The rise of online shopping and e commerce has also greatly boosted the electric toothbrush markets growth and popularity. The convenience of shopping for a variety of options and having products delivered to your door has also expanded customer reach and fueled the demand, for electric toothbrushes.
The electric toothbrush market has also been transformed by the inclusion of features such as real time brushing guidance and personalized settings that sync with smartphones. This hands on brushing experience combined with cutting edge pressure sensors and built in timers for cleaning plays a key role, in the increasing popularity of electric toothbrushes.

Restraint: High Purchase Cost

The main challenge in the electric toothbrush industry is the cost of buying one initially compared to a regular manual toothbrush that is affordable and easy to find worldwide which many households prefer using it over an electric one despite the advantages like better cleaning and plaque removal it offers due to its expensive nature especially for customers, in developing countries. Due to having money to spare on non essential items like an electric toothbrush many people see it as a luxury instead of something they really need which leads to a drop in demand for the product. The difference in cost presents a situation, for companies that make electric toothbrushes as they try to attract more customers and break into new markets.

Challenge: Poor Awareness and Limited Accessibility

There is also a limitation in terms of awareness and access to electric toothbrushes despite the impressive progress made in this industry; the benefits of these products are not only widely known or accessible, in rural areas and developing countries.

Applications of Electric Toothbrush in Orthodontic Treatment, Home Dental Care and Elderly Care

Orthodontic Treatment

Patients wearing braces or other orthodontic devices can benefit from using toothbrushes as they offer special advantages tailored to their needs. Such as Ortho brush heads designed to effectively clean around wires and brackets. Both Waterpick and Oral B have recognized this demand. Have developed cutting edge models that deliver superior cleaning, for individuals undergoing orthodontic treatment.

Home Dental Care

Electric toothbrushes are mainly used at home for dental care purposes with ones being quite popular among users these days due to their effectiveness in keeping gums healthy and preventing plaque build up compared to manual toothbrushes brands like Oral B and Philips Sonicare are leading players in this market, with a range of models tailored to suit different user preferences and requirements.

Elderly Care

Electric toothbrushes are very helpful for individuals who may face difficulties with moving around easily. Designed for convenience and comfort these toothbrushes need physical effort. Sonic electric toothbrushes, with their back and forth motion are perfect for taking care of the elderly. Big names in the industry such, as Philips Sonicare and Oral B dominate this market offering designed models tailored to meet the unique needs of older users.
